BOWLING.

TAURANGA TOURNAMENT. [BX TELEGRAPH. —OWN CORRESPONDENT.] TAURANGA, Wednesday, The Tauranga Bowling Club's tournament whs continued to-day in fine weather, Result! FOURTH BOUND, Section A.—Tauranga No. 1, 28, v. Wellington, 20; To Koit, 30, v. Frankton, 21; Stanley Bay, 18, v, Te Puke, 17; Cambridgo, 22, v. Waihi, 17; West End, a bye. Section B.—Hamilton, 25, v. Marama, 22; Waikino, SO, v. Tauranga No. 2 20; Ppneonby, 17, v. To Aroha, 13; Wlmkatano, 23, v. Kotorua, 22; Te Puke No. 2, a bye.

FIFTH ROUND. Section A—Waihi, 28, v. Frankton, 21; Stanley Bay, 17, v. Cambridge, 15; Wellington. 19. v. West End, 14; Tauranga No. 1, 25, v. Te Puke No. 1, 20; Te Koa. a bye. Suction B.—Tauranga No. 2, 22, v. Marama, 19; Rotorua, 24, v. Te Puke No. 2, 23; Waikino, 31. v, To Aroha, 28: Ponsonby, 22, v. Wfiakatane, 17; Hamilton, a byC ' SIXTH ROUND.

Section A.—Waihi, 22, v. TeKoa, 16; Wellington v. Cambridge, unfinished; Tauranga No. 1, 28, v, West End, 20; Stanley Bay, 24, v. Frankton, 15; Te Puke, a bye. Section B.—Whakatane, 22, v. To Aroha, 19: Waikino, 27, v. Marama, 24; Tauranga No. 2 31, v! Te Puke No. 2. 28: Hamilton, 21, v. Ponsonby, 18; Rotorua, a bye,
